Warner Bros. is hoping their recently announced executive shakeup will improve the fortunes of the unofficially titled DC Extended Universe. The franchise fell into a state of disarray following Justice League’s release last November, as the team-up film received mixed reviews and disappointed at the box office. It shockingly became the property’s lowest-grossing offering, despite being the first time DC’s titans united in live-action form. Changes were in order following this performance.
